// Encoding sniffing for user-uploaded text files in Saltgrass.
// We check BOM first, then a capped statistical pass (8 KB max)
// to avoid unbounded reads on hostile uploads. Ambiguous files
// fall back to this constant rather than guessing, which closed
// the smuggling vector flagged in the last audit. Fixed as of the
// build noted below.

trace token, bawif-tajof: htk14_21e308fc7b4137

☐ Badge migration (Crellin House reception): confirm the new starter's photo has synced to the Portway badge system before printing. Old-format badges will not open the atrium turnstiles after Friday. Test the badge on the side reader first. If it fails, issue a paper day-pass and enter the fallback code shown below.

door code, tajof-kageg: bdg-QVDCE-3

Quick note on the cleaning crew at Bramblehof House: they arrive nightly around 21:30 and use the loading-dock entrance, not the lobby. They cover floors 2 through 5, skipping the lab on 3. If their fobs fail, the facilities desk can let them in with the fallback door code below.

turnstile pass: bdg-YEOZLM-79341408